Wasabi Tobiko is a delicious and unique type of fish roe (alternative caviar) that is sure to add a burst of flavour to any dish. Tobiko, also known as flying fish roe, is widely used in traditional Japanese cuisine and is known for its crunchy texture and distinctive taste. When paired with the spicy kick of wasabi, Tobiko becomes a one-of-a-kind ingredient that will elevate your dining experience to the next level.
This high-quality Wasabi Tobiko is sourced from premium flying fish and carefully crafted to preserve its authentic taste and texture. The vibrant green colour of the roe comes from the addition of wasabi, which adds a pleasant heat to each bite. Whether you are looking to add a touch of seafood excitement to your sushi and sashimi rolls, summer canapes to use as a garnish or any other dish, Wasabi Tobiko is a perfect choice.
The eggs of Wasabi Tobiko are firm and crunchy, bursting with flavour with every bite. Although they are small, ranging from 0.5 mm-0.8 mm, tobiko is larger than masago (capelin roe), but smaller than ikura (salmon roe).
